Name | KRT27 (HGNC:30841) |
---|---|
Function | Essential for the proper assembly of type I and type II keratin protein complexes and formation of keratin intermediate filaments in the inner root sheath (irs). |
Cellular Location | Cytoplasm {ECO:0000250|UniProtKB:Q9Z320}. |
Tissue Location | Strongly expressed in skin and scalp. In the hair follicle, expressed in Henle layer, Huxley layer and in the inner root sheath cuticle of the hair follicle. Expression extends from the bulb region up to the point of differentiation into the three layers. Also present in the medulla of beard hair (at protein level) |
